Summary

Between 1904 and 1912 approximately 25,000 worked flints were collected from the topsoil over about 70 ha, mainly south of the Weedon Road. The exact provenance is not known, but the greatest concentration appears to be around SP731605. A significant quantity of the flints are thought to have been Mesolithic in date. [see also HER 5986/0/0 for Neolithic and Bronze Age finds]

Full Description

{1} Finds circa 1904-12.
Mesolithic microliths from OS Field 208 (SP733606).
Mesolithic flints including 364 cores and core fragments and 407 microliths from OS Field 210 (SP731605).
Mesolithic tranchet axe from OS Field 212 (SP728604). Also Mesolithic cores, core fragments and microliths from same field (SP729604).
Mesolithic microliths, cores and core fragments from OS Field 213/214 (SP726603).
Mesolithic cores and core fragments from OS Field 214 (SP725603).
Mesolithic cores and core fragments from OS Field 218 (SP727601).
Mesolithic cores and core fragments from OS Field 219 (SP730602).
Mesolithic cores and core fragments from OS Field 220 (SP732603).
Mesolithic core found between c.1904-1930 at SP7360.
Finds possibly from the period 1904-1912, no better located than "from Duston or Hunsbury". Mesolithic cores and fragments including 52 cores and 82 microliths held in Northampton Museum. Also 50 Mesolithic to Bronze Age flints held in Peterborough Museum. Assemblage consists of cores, flakes, scrapers and a mesolithic flint blade with oblique truncation and a flint burin. The cores and microliths in Northampton Museum may be from either Duston or Hunsbury.

{4} Flint microliths found in the general area during the C19th.

{5} Some, if not all finds "from Duston or Hunsbury" were made by G. Wyman Abbot.
